I have gone to happy hour and had dinner at this location at least a dozen times since they opened and last night will be the last time I go there. While we were greated by friendly hosts, the bar staff were rushed and we waited a while to get drinks and to have our order for food taken. Then we order dessert and it is served with no eating utensils. When we grabbed silverware off another table the bartender copped an attitude and said that he was going to bring us spoons - I am like - When? After our desert melted before our eyes???? Then to top our our miserable experience we witness a MOUSE, yes a mouse, run from the kitchen right through the bar area (to the horror of the patrons I might add) with the wait staff trying to chase it out the FRONT DOOR of the restaurant with a small broom. It was quite a sight and certainly not where I would go for a nice dinner. Save your money and go to Pappa's, Sullivans or somewhere else. Last night was my last visit to Flemings. That is for sure. Pros: Cheap happy hour Cons: Burgers are horrible, service stinks, attitude of bartenders
